Book excerpt: Excerpt from Nursing the Insane A large number of the population of every State hospital is composed of chronic and presumably incurable cases, but many are susceptible of marked mental improvement, and some of recovery. These patients make up a large community of peculiar and trying persons. To deal with them wisely and kindly requires exceptional qualities of mind and character. The training of nurses and attendants for these patients must cover a much wider field than is comprised in the course of the ordinary trained nurse. The nurse for the insane must be prepared to care for the ordinary medical and surgical diseases of her patients, in addition to their mental ailments; for insanity does not exempt them from the other ills that flesh is heir to. She must safeguard them from injuring themselves or others, must possess many of the qualities that make a good teacher, since a part of her duty is to help correct faults in early train ing and development, and to encourage and train to correct and useful habits and proper behavior; she has also to employ and entertain her patients, under the direction of the medical officers; and to her is intrusted that almost constant association and companionship which, if sympathetic and judicious, is one of the most potent means of restoring her charges to mental health. The wits of an attendant upon the insane have to be sharpened in many directions not required of a general nurse. The text-books on nursing may properly be followed by another, which shall aid one skilled as a nurse to perform the varied and difficult duties incident to the care of the insane and the wards of an asylum. To furnish this is the object of this manual. A brief review of the physiology of the nervous system is introduced for the aid of students, in reading the chapters on the mind and insanity. To teach any thing metaphysical or pathological may seem questionable. The class, however, has not only been interested in the simple study of the phenomena of the mind, but has been able to comprehend and profit by the lectures on this subject. Book excerpt: "This little book is excellent. Dr. Granger deserves the thanks of all charitable people....If ever there was a book which needed no apology for its existence, this is that book. Who of us does not know that the 'wits of an attendant upon the insane have not to be sharpened in many directions not required by a general nurse.' Hence the necessity of a treatise which takes the subject where a general treatise upon nursing leaves it, and gives just the knowledge which this little book of Dr. Granger contains. The guiding principle of his book is that persons sent to the care of asylums must be considered as patients, which it must not be forgotten, are sick people, sent from their homes, to be cared for in asylums because it is believed that there they can be cared for better than their friends can care for them. To this end attendants are first instructed in the physical structure of a human being, that is, physiology, then in the care of that structure, that is, hygiene, after which comes, by study and experience, the mental characteristics, which is the metaphysical. In all these duties the good attendant must develop his self-control, his kindness, his judgment, his tact, to its greatest extent....Now it is just this sort of training which wouldn't hurt an of us. Book excerpt: Psychiatric and Mental Health Nursing: Theory and practice was conceived as a result of three major premises which, in the view of the editors, relate to the practice of psychiatric and mental health nursing. First, that high-quality psychiatric and mental health nursing can be practised only if it is under pinned by appropriate nursing theory. Secondly, that there exists a body of theory which can and should be applied to psychiatric and mental health nursing. Thirdly, that there is a need for a text which will assist teachers, students and clinicians to apply available nursing and borrowed theory to clinical practice. The general aim of this book is to introduce nursing students to a theory based approach to caring for people with psychiatric and mental health problems. The phrase psychiatric and mental health problems indicates that the text relates to clients with a psychiatric diagnosis, and also to those who have mental health problems but who do not necessarily have such a diagnosis. The client group to which the material in this text applies will include those who are, or have been, hospitalized and those in the community who have not been, and may never be, hospitalized. The intended readership is all students of psychiatric and mental health nursing issues, for example basic and post-basic nurses, and their teachers.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: From their beginnings as the asylum attendants of the 19th century, mental health nurses have come a long way. This comprehensive volume is the first book in over twenty years to explore the history of mental health nursing, and during this period the landscape has transformed as the large institutions have been replaced by services in the community. McCrae and Nolan examine how the role of mental health nursing has evolved in a social and professional context, brought to life by an abundance of anecdotal accounts. Moving from the early nineteenth to the end of the twentieth century, the book’s nine chronologically-ordered chapters follow the development from untrained attendants in the pauper lunatic asylums to the professionally-qualified nurses of the twentieth century, and, finally, consider the rundown and closure of the mental hospitals from nurses’ perspectives. Throughout, the argument is made that whilst the training, organisation and environment of mental health nursing has changed, the aim has remained essentially the same: to develop a therapeutic relationship with people in distress. McCrae and Nolan look forward as well as back, and highlight significant messages for the future of mental health care. For mental health nursing to be meaningfully directed, we must first understand the place from which this field has developed. This scholarly but accessible book is aimed at anyone with an interest in mental health or social history, and will also act as a useful resource for policy-makers, managers and mental health workers.

Book excerpt: Excerpt from Nursing and Care of the Nervous and the Insane IN the present edition of this work the author, with the assistance of Dr. Yawger, has endeavored to bring it more nearly up to date. Such a book cannot be regarded as giving all the information necessary to be known by nurses concerning patients suffering from nervous and mental maladies. Useful anatomical and physiological data are to be found in the volumes upon anatomy prepared for nurses and in more general treatises. The book is chiefly intended to recall facts regarding nursing obtained by experience. Attention has been particularly directed to some new facts regard ing epilepsy, fibrositis and insanity. New illustrations of the charts and the apparatus most useful in electrical practice have been added. The unusually fine motor point plates from Dr. Toby Cohn's excellent work on Electro-diagnosis and Electro-therapeutics have been obtained through the courtesy of the author and his publishers. Instruction regarding hydrotherapy, not included in previous editions, has been incorpo rated. The author trusts that the book in its revised form will be found more useful than previous editions.
